2005 BMW 330 vs. 1979 Fiat 128
To start off, 2005 BMW 330 is newer by 26 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1979 Fiat 128.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1979 Fiat 128 would be higher. At 2,977 cc (6 cylinders), 2005 BMW 330 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2005 BMW 330 (215 HP @ 7400 RPM) has 162 more horse power than 1979 Fiat 128. (53 HP @ 6000 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2005 BMW 330 should accelerate faster than 1979 Fiat 128.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2005 BMW 330 weights approximately 615 kg more than 1979 Fiat 128.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Compare all specifications:
2005 BMW 330 | 1979 Fiat 128 | |
Make | BMW | Fiat |
Model | 330 | 128 |
Year Released | 2005 | 1979 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2977 cc | 1116 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 6 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 215 HP | 53 HP |
Engine RPM | 7400 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Vehicle Weight | 1490 kg | 875 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4480 mm | 3880 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1750 mm | 1600 mm |
